Dogo Shotengai (Dogo Haikara Dori)
Nicknamed “Dogo Haikara Dori”, the Dogo Shotengai is a shopping arcade connected to Dogo Onsen Honkan. At 250-meters in length, this L-shaped shopping arcade connects the stretch from the main building of Dogo Onsen to Dogo Onsen Station, the final stop on the Iyotetsu train lines.
A lot of people walk around the shopping street in yukata, which really gives off that classic hot spring town vibe.

Matsuyama Castle
Matsuyama Castle is an iconic symbol of Matsuyama City, and it is also famous as being an impregnable castle.
The whole castle area is really well maintained and preserved. The main keep, called the tenshu, is especially impressive since it dates back to the Edo period.

Shimanto River
Shimanto River is the longest river in the Shikoku region, flowing through the western part of Kochi Prefecture and boasting a total length of 196km. The river begins at Mt. Irazu in the town of Tsuno.
It's one of Japan's top 100 famous waters and also one of the top 100 hidden spots. People even call it the last clear stream in Japan.
